*** _k0da has joined #openstack-powervm | 00:00 | |
*** esberglu has quit IRC | 00:24 | |
*** edmondsw has joined #openstack-powervm | 00:35 | |
*** _k0da has quit IRC | 00:35 | |
*** edmondsw has quit IRC | 00:40 | |
*** openstackstatus has quit IRC | 01:55 | |
*** toanster has quit IRC | 01:55 | |
*** toan has joined #openstack-powervm | 01:56 | |
*** openstackstatus has joined #openstack-powervm | 01:56 | |
*** ChanServ sets mode: +v openstackstatus | 01:56 | |
*** edmondsw has joined #openstack-powervm | 02:24 | |
*** edmondsw has quit IRC | 02:28 | |
*** csky has joined #openstack-powervm | 02:41 | |
*** AlexeyAbashkin has joined #openstack-powervm | 02:46 | |
*** csky has quit IRC | 02:46 | |
*** AlexeyAbashkin has quit IRC | 02:50 | |
openstackgerrit | OpenStack Proposal Bot proposed openstack/networking-powervm master: Updated from global requirements https://review.openstack.org/535024 | 03:07 |
---|---|---|
openstackgerrit | OpenStack Proposal Bot proposed openstack/nova-powervm master: Updated from global requirements https://review.openstack.org/535033 | 03:12 |
*** AndyWojo has quit IRC | 03:30 | |
*** AndyWojo has joined #openstack-powervm | 03:31 | |
*** AlexeyAbashkin has joined #openstack-powervm | 03:46 | |
*** AlexeyAbashkin has quit IRC | 03:51 | |
*** csky has joined #openstack-powervm | 04:28 | |
*** _k0da has joined #openstack-powervm | 06:18 | |
*** csky has quit IRC | 07:01 | |
*** edmondsw has joined #openstack-powervm | 07:06 | |
*** _k0da has quit IRC | 07:06 | |
*** edmondsw has quit IRC | 07:11 | |
*** _k0da has joined #openstack-powervm | 08:03 | |
*** _k0da has quit IRC | 08:19 | |
*** AlexeyAbashkin has joined #openstack-powervm | 08:26 | |
*** edmondsw has joined #openstack-powervm | 08:54 | |
*** edmondsw has quit IRC | 08:59 | |
*** csky has joined #openstack-powervm | 09:01 | |
*** csky has quit IRC | 09:06 | |
*** _k0da has joined #openstack-powervm | 09:31 | |
*** edmondsw has joined #openstack-powervm | 10:42 | |
*** edmondsw has quit IRC | 10:47 | |
*** csky has joined #openstack-powervm | 12:01 | |
*** csky has quit IRC | 12:06 | |
*** edmondsw has joined #openstack-powervm | 12:30 | |
*** edmondsw has quit IRC | 12:35 | |
openstackgerrit | Merged openstack/networking-powervm master: Updated from global requirements https://review.openstack.org/535024 | 13:19 |
*** edmondsw has joined #openstack-powervm | 13:23 | |
*** apearson has joined #openstack-powervm | 13:57 | |
*** apearson has quit IRC | 14:00 | |
*** csky has joined #openstack-powervm | 14:06 | |
*** svenkat has joined #openstack-powervm | 14:08 | |
*** csky has quit IRC | 14:09 | |
svenkat | efried: edmondsw: I want to start a conversation on max_capacity for VNIC back devs for SR-IOV in pypowervm and nova_powervm. | 14:09 |
edmondsw | svenkat sure, though efried may be pretty busy today (nova feature freeze) | 14:10 |
*** apearson has joined #openstack-powervm | 14:10 | |
svenkat | i will propose a change to pypowervm : to add max_capacity parameter to set_vnic_back_devs method in tasks/sriov.py. and in that method will pass it to card.VNICBackDev.bld method along with existing capacity… | 14:10 |
svenkat | edmondsw : i will propose my changes and we can continue later on… | 14:11 |
edmondsw | sounds good | 14:11 |
svenkat | and as VNICBackDev already supports max_capacity, no more pypowervm changes are needed.. and i will also propose a change to nova_powervm - sriov plug method - will pass max_capacity to set_vnic_back_devs method call in it. | 14:12 |
svenkat | thanks, i will propose these changes and proceed from there. | 14:12 |
efried | svenkat Yup, sounds like a good plan. | 14:20 |
efried | svenkat I suspect some interesting stuff will shake out in the implementation. | 14:21 |
svenkat | efried : yes.. definetely ! i will also propose a change to sriov mechanism driver in networking_powervm as well. (gather max capacity from qos attached to port and pass it onto to vif object to nova-powervm…). more details later… | 14:25 |
efried | svenkat *that* is where I think the trickiness will come in. | 14:26 |
*** esberglu has joined #openstack-powervm | 14:26 | |
svenkat | efreid: yes. | 14:26 |
*** esberglu has quit IRC | 14:30 | |
*** esberglu has joined #openstack-powervm | 14:33 | |
esberglu | edmondsw: efried: Can one of you hit 6238 when you get a chance? Remove ovs from the skip list | 14:33 |
edmondsw | esberglu ack | 14:33 |
*** tjakobs has joined #openstack-powervm | 14:33 | |
efried | Done | 14:34 |
esberglu | tx | 14:34 |
esberglu | The patching logic still isn't quite perfect, it doesn't handle the patches if they are merged | 14:34 |
efried | Because we're only backtracing to master | 14:35 |
edmondsw | efried is just too quick | 14:35 |
edmondsw | :) | 14:35 |
esberglu | I ended up restacking the undercloud yesterday afternoon. Run times are back to normal | 14:37 |
esberglu | The compute nodes were having trouble communicating with the rabbitmq server on the control | 14:37 |
esberglu | I thought it was network related, but every once in a while it seems rabbitmq just goes haywire | 14:37 |
esberglu | And restacking the control is the only way I've found that resets it | 14:38 |
esberglu | Still not sure what the underlying issue is | 14:38 |
*** tjakobs has quit IRC | 14:40 | |
*** tjakobs has joined #openstack-powervm | 14:46 | |
*** csky has joined #openstack-powervm | 14:49 | |
*** csky has quit IRC | 14:49 | |
*** csky has joined #openstack-powervm | 14:50 | |
edmondsw | esberglu I saw some pok network issues unrelated to CI yesterday, and some others did as well, so I do think we can probably blame the network | 14:57 |
edmondsw | though maybe it caused rabbitmq to go haywire | 14:57 |
*** AlexeyAbashkin has quit IRC | 16:13 | |
esberglu | edmondsw: Network issues seem to be persisting. Pretty much every CI run is failing before stacking today | 16:37 |
esberglu | Failing to access github | 16:37 |
edmondsw | :( | 16:37 |
efried | esberglu What'd you do here? https://review.openstack.org/#/c/524658/3 | 16:57 |
esberglu | efried: Just pulled the latest patch off the logserver and uploaded | 16:57 |
esberglu | I'm trying to figure out the best way to carry that forward, a logserver redeploy will wipe it | 16:58 |
efried | esberglu Oh, yeah, so that ain't right. | 16:58 |
efried | Gotcha - appreciate the effort. But that stuff was for a different change: https://review.openstack.org/#/c/524744/ | 16:58 |
efried | ...which I think should match what's on the log server as is. | 16:59 |
efried | If you could confirm that, and revert the other patch set... | 16:59 |
efried | I'll get back to these eventually :) | 16:59 |
esberglu | efried: We're never gonna be able to merge those correct? | 17:00 |
efried | I think the color themes have a good chance. | 17:01 |
efried | Just needs polish, and pestering reviewers. | 17:01 |
efried | I've been frying bigger fish lately tho. | 17:01 |
esberglu | efried: Reverted, sorry bout that | 17:04 |
esberglu | Yeah looks like the logserver actually has | 17:06 |
esberglu | https://review.openstack.org/#/c/524731/ | 17:07 |
esberglu | and https://review.openstack.org/#/c/524744/ | 17:07 |
efried | mm | 17:19 |
*** _k0da has quit IRC | 17:24 | |
openstackgerrit | Eric Berglund proposed openstack/nova-powervm master: Autospeccing: Tasks https://review.openstack.org/535420 | 17:35 |
*** esberglu has quit IRC | 17:41 | |
*** csky_ has joined #openstack-powervm | 17:54 | |
*** esberglu has joined #openstack-powervm | 17:56 | |
*** csky has quit IRC | 17:57 | |
*** AlexeyAbashkin has joined #openstack-powervm | 17:58 | |
*** AlexeyAbashkin has quit IRC | 18:03 | |
*** AlexeyAbashkin has joined #openstack-powervm | 18:14 | |
*** AlexeyAbashkin has quit IRC | 18:19 | |
*** AlexeyAbashkin has joined #openstack-powervm | 18:22 | |
*** AlexeyAbashkin has quit IRC | 18:26 | |
openstackgerrit | Eric Berglund proposed openstack/nova-powervm master: Autospeccing: NVRAM https://review.openstack.org/535442 | 18:27 |
openstackgerrit | Eric Berglund proposed openstack/nova-powervm master: Remove unsupported nova-networking https://review.openstack.org/535448 | 18:55 |
openstackgerrit | Merged openstack/nova-powervm master: Remove unsupported nova-networking https://review.openstack.org/535448 | 19:25 |
edmondsw | esberglu why the change to assertEqual(0, ...call_count) instead of assert_not_called? | 19:39 |
esberglu | edmondsw: I was getting attribute errors | 19:41 |
esberglu | AttributeError: 'function' object has no attribute 'assert_not_called' | 19:41 |
edmondsw | oh, because that's not part of the autospec | 19:42 |
edmondsw | I thought mock must handle those special, but I guess not | 19:42 |
edmondsw | esberglu what about https://review.openstack.org/#/c/535420/1/nova_powervm/tests/virt/powervm/tasks/test_vm.py@46 ? | 19:43 |
esberglu | Another attribute error, the mock stg_ftsk needs a name attribute | 19:44 |
esberglu | https://github.com/openstack/nova-powervm/blob/master/nova_powervm/virt/powervm/tasks/vm.py#L115 | 19:45 |
esberglu | Otherwise it fails there | 19:45 |
*** AlexeyAbashkin has joined #openstack-powervm | 20:45 | |
*** AlexeyAbashkin has quit IRC | 20:49 | |
*** _k0da has joined #openstack-powervm | 21:04 | |
openstackgerrit | Eric Berglund proposed openstack/nova-powervm master: Autospeccing: Tasks https://review.openstack.org/535420 | 21:11 |
openstackgerrit | Eric Berglund proposed openstack/nova-powervm master: Autospeccing: NVRAM https://review.openstack.org/535442 | 21:11 |
edmondsw | esberglu I would have +2d PS2 on 535420 if you hadn't -2d... do you want me to remove my +2 on 535442 then? | 21:29 |
edmondsw | and I should be clear, I'm not saying we have to autospec everything we could possibly autospec. Was just pointing out that we *could* | 21:30 |
esberglu | edmondsw: I was just thinking it would be easier to do in 1 pass than 2 | 21:30 |
esberglu | However it is really easy to just roll through the files hitting the @mock.patch, finding everything else not as much | 21:31 |
edmondsw | yeah, that's why I thought you might want to just do what you've done as a first pass (which may end up being the only pass) | 21:32 |
edmondsw | and not try to bite it all off at once | 21:32 |
edmondsw | but I'd be interested in efried's thoughts on this | 21:32 |
esberglu | edmondsw: Yeah lets just move forward, I'll pull my -2. I don't really want to spend a ton of time on this, would rather knock out the easy ones | 21:33 |
*** openstackgerrit has quit IRC | 21:33 | |
edmondsw | ++ | 21:33 |
edmondsw | as long as efried agrees, I think that's a good plan | 21:33 |
efried | Far as I'm concerned, any patch that imposes any number of autospec improvements and passes tests can be merged. We don't have to be anal about making sure we cover entire modules at once, or whatever. | 21:33 |
edmondsw | ++ | 21:34 |
edmondsw | esberglu +2, just please hold off merging until CI passes | 21:39 |
esberglu | edmondsw: Yep. CI still being plagued with git pull failures | 21:40 |
edmondsw | esberglu actually, this is just UT changes, I don't think we care about CI... just zuul | 21:41 |
*** AlexeyAbashkin has joined #openstack-powervm | 21:45 | |
*** AlexeyAbashkin has quit IRC | 21:50 | |
esberglu | edmondsw: Yeah just UT, I'll go ahead and merge | 21:50 |
*** openstackgerrit has joined #openstack-powervm | 22:08 | |
openstackgerrit | Merged openstack/nova-powervm master: Autospeccing: Tasks https://review.openstack.org/535420 | 22:08 |
openstackgerrit | Merged openstack/nova-powervm master: Autospeccing: NVRAM https://review.openstack.org/535442 | 22:11 |
*** apearson has quit IRC | 22:15 | |
*** edmondsw has quit IRC | 22:24 | |
*** csky_ has quit IRC | 22:48 | |
efried | esberglu For these, I'm good with a fast approve; but it's not good form to +2 your own patch | 22:48 |
*** csky has joined #openstack-powervm | 22:49 | |
*** esberglu has quit IRC | 22:49 | |
*** csky has quit IRC | 22:54 | |
*** svenkat has quit IRC | 23:00 | |
*** csky has joined #openstack-powervm | 23:12 | |
*** csky has quit IRC | 23:17 | |
*** tjakobs has quit IRC | 23:23 | |
*** edmondsw has joined #openstack-powervm | 23:23 | |
*** edmondsw has quit IRC | 23:29 |
Generated by irclog2html.py 2.15.3 by Marius Gedminas - find it at mg.pov.lt!